Who were the important generals for the north and the south for the atlanta battle?

For the North, Sherman, with the highly-rated McPherson as one of his subordinate commanders, killed at Atlanta. For the South, John Bell Hood.


When did it happen in the battle of Atlanta?

The Battle of Atlanta was on July 22nd, 1864.


What battle was fought after the battle of atlanta?

Battle of Ezra Church was fought after battle of Atlanta on 28 July 1864.
